- Types of criminal law include12345:
- Felonies: severe crimes punishable by death or imprisonment for more than one year1235.
- Misdemeanors: less serious crimes punishable by fines or jail time for less than one year1235.
- Infractions: minor offenses that usually result in fines135.
- Inchoate crimes: incomplete or attempted crimes that involve the intention to commit a crime24.
- Strict liability offenses: crimes that do not require a guilty mind or intent, such as traffic violations or environmental crimes24.
- Statutory crimes: crimes that violate specific laws or regulations, such as tax evasion or drug abuse24.
- Financial crimes: crimes that involve fraud, theft, or corruption of money or assets, such as embezzlement or money laundering4.
